SPRINGFIELD, MASSACHUSETTS (WWLP) -- One way to improve a city's downtown is to have people actually living there instead of just visiting the city during the day and leaving at night.

The analysts say Springfield could support an additional 1,000 residences---mostly in apartments and condominiums, with people coming from Springfield itself, other parts of Hamden County, and even from Worcester and Hartford, Connecticut.

But the study also says Springfield has to solve safety problems in order to attract new residents.

So what happens now?

The city will use the report to try and encourage private developers to look at Springfield properties, with the hopes they'll be turned into remodeled residences for new residents of downtown.
